Score 93/100 · Drink 2019-2034, Stephen Tanzer, Vinous, Jul 2019

Moderately saturated medium ruby. Good energy to the aromas of black cherry, cassis, licorice, violet and graphite minerality. Suave and fine-grained, even if it's a bit less open-knit than the '07 version was two years ago. But this Cabernet boasts a lovely balance of fruit sweetness, minerality and ripe acidity. Finishes with firm but well-integrated tannins and slowly rising length. This wine is palate-saturating without being at all overbearing and I'd expect it to develop more nuance with additional time in bottle.

Score 93/100 · Stephen Tanzer, Vinous, May 2012

(combines fruit from Meteor Vineyard, another site in Coombsville and one in Oakville): Aromas of plum, cherry and spices. Suave, sweet and savory, with enticing, pliant flavors of red fruits, game and sage. Finishes lush and sweet, with very smooth tannins and lingering notes of red berries and spicecake. More open-knit than it appeared to be in barrel a year ago, but built to age. Incidentally, Andy Erickson and his wife, viticulturalist Annie Favia, did not make their Magdalena bottling in 2009 or 2010 as David Abreu kept the cabernet franc fruit and the cabernet sauvignon was replanted. The Magdalena will be back in vintage 2011.

Score 93/100 · Drink 2014-2024, Antonio Galloni, Wine Advocate, Dec 2011

The 2009 Cabernet Sauvignon is a very pretty wine. Flowers, spices, licorice and mint are some of the nuances that add complexity to the bold fruit. There is plenty of energy, focus and brightness in the glass, which helps balance some of the more overt qualities here. This is another gorgeous Cabernet from Annie Favia and Andy Erickson. Anticipated maturity: 2014-2024. Viticulturist Annie Favia and her husband, winemaker Andy Erickson, are the forces behind Favia. Both Favia and Erickson boast impressive resumes. Favia has worked alongside a number of luminaries including David Abreu and John Kongsgaard, while Erickson has been involved in a number of high-profile projects including Screaming Eagle, Dalla Valle and Ovid. I tasted three wines from Favia. Cerro Sur is a Cabernet Franc/Cabernet Sauvignon blend. The Cabernet Sauvignon is sourced from vineyards in St. Helena and Coombsville, and includes a small percentage of Petit Verdot. La Magdalena is a Cabernet Franc/Cabernet Sauvignon blend from Madrona Ranch, David Abreu’s vineyard in St. Helena. All of the wines are made with indigenous yeasts and bottled without fining or filtration. Tel. (707) 256-0875; www.faviawines.com

Favia

Favia is the personal project of cult winemaker Andy Erickson and leading viticulturalist and winemaker Annie Favia. Working in Coombsville and Oakville, they craft single-site, elegant expressions of top Cabernet Sauvignon and Cabernet Franc that are some of the valley’s highest-rated.
